Application Case: High-Speed Stator & Rotor Stamping Line for Motor Production


GNC High-speed Servo Feeder

This high-speed stamping line is specially designed for precision manufacturing of motor stators and rotors. The system integrates a double-head decoiler, an S-type precision straightener, and a high-speed servo feeder, working in sync with a high-speed press to achieve efficient and accurate material handling.

The double-head decoiler allows quick coil changeover without stopping the line, ideal for continuous production. The S-type straightener ensures excellent flatness for thin laminated steel sheets, while the servo feeder delivers up to 300 strokes per minute with high positioning accuracy.

This setup is widely used in electric motor manufacturing, especially in high-volume production of EV motors, appliance motors, and industrial stator/rotor components.

  • Q: How do I determine the right feeder size for my production line?

    A: The feeder size depends on the material width, thickness, and feeding step distance required by your stamping press. Choosing the correct specifications ensures smooth operation and prevents feeding errors or misalignment.

  • Q: What factors should I consider when choosing a servo feeder machine?

    A: When selecting a servo feeder, key factors include feeding accuracy (±0.05mm or better), maximum feeding speed (e.g., 20m/min), material compatibility (stainless steel, aluminum, etc.), load capacity, and control system (PLC or touchscreen). Ensure the machine matches your stamping process requirements.

  • Q: How often should I perform maintenance on my servo feeder machine?

    A: Routine maintenance should be conducted weekly for basic cleaning and lubrication, while a more thorough inspection should be done monthly to check for wear on rollers, belts, and electrical components. A full servicing is recommended every 6-12 months depending on usage intensity.

  • Q: What are the most common issues with feeder machines, and how can I troubleshoot them?

    A: Common issues include misalignment, inconsistent feeding accuracy, or motor failure. Check for loose bolts, dirt buildup, or software calibration errors. If problems persist, refer to the user manual or contact technical support.
